I am asking our church members to make personal pledges to pay our monthly church note? How reliable is this?

Most churches, at some point in time, will ask for personal pledges to be made by its members; usually for a specific purpose. In general you can count on about 75% of the money to actually come in each month. It may start out higher but usully goes down over time. This is not good strategy for the long haul. Many people stop paying, other move away and this leaves a deficit in the budget.
